Comment(by phobos):

 The first question to answer is 'what are we trying to accomplish with
 these add-ons?'

 I use request policy rather than noscript. However, it breaks nearly ever
 website. Using this would require a larger education campaign about what
 to do with all of these red flag zones on a web page. And really, we
 should pull it from https://www.requestpolicy.com/ not Mozilla's add-on
 site.

 Certificate Patrol needs lots of work. I find it's better to simply delete
 all CAs and save individual certs rather than have CertPatrol save it and
 then warn endlessly about every time a new cert appears.
